Wolves have been given a potential boost over an impressive winger they attempted to sign in the summer.

Portuguese website Mais Futebol report Iuri Medeiros is one of five players Sporting Clube de Portugal will consider letting leave in January.

Sporting are open to a permanent sale, although would consider loan offers.

Portuguese newspaper O Jogo reported in June that Wolves were keen to sign Medeiros.

He had seemed destined to go out on loan but decided to try and fight for his place at Sporting.

Medeiros had been linked previously with Italian giants Roma, and spent last season on loan at Boavista where he scored seven goals and provided nine assists.

The 23-year-old has represented Portugal at under-21 level, but his season has not gone as he hoped.

He has made only five league appearances out of a possible 14, which have totalled just 110 minutes of football.

Wolves have enjoyed big success from their overseas buys this season and Medeiros could become another impressive capture if they follow up their summer interest.
